    I have a couple different PDFs created and customized for different forms.  For my "AIB Chapter Annual Report" form, I have a "Chapter Reports" PDF that I have customized, and have set it up so that I receive a PDF via email every time the form is submitted.

    But, I'm struggling with how to get to those PDFs efficiently from the "My Forms" page. I found three different way to download PDFs.

    1) On "My Forms" page, if I click on the specific Form, and then Reports on the menu at the op and then choose the appropriate report, I get to that PDF edit screen, then I can move through the submissions one by one and print them.  This works but is inefficient.

    2) If I instead click on submissions, so that i can more efficiently find the exact submission that I want a PDF for, and then click on PDF --> Download PDF,  this seems to default to another template I created, and not to "Chapter Reports PDF" which is what I want associated with this form. Then I have to manually switch from one template to the other.  This is more inefficient, because i have to change to the correct template every single time.

    3) Finally, at the bottom of the Submissions screen, I can click on "Download as PDF" which allows me to download all the PDFs for the filtered submissions as a single PDF file. But the formatting of these PDFs are generic, not the template PDF I have created, and they also don't follow the naming conventions i defined, but instead use the submission date in the file name.  More efficient to allow multiple PDFs to be downloaded, but gives me the wrong format and wrong name.

    Unfortunately, it is not possible to download batch/bulk PDF submission at the moment in new PDF report/PDF editor.

    I will forward this to our back-end team, so an option to download a batch of PDF submission can be added in the submissions page. If this gets implemented, you will be updated via this thread.

    Separately,  for the batch download, is there way to customize the old pdf layout you refer to, without losing the template created for individual PDFs with the new PDF editor? 

  • jherwin
    Replied on December 18, 2018 at 6:18 PM

    You can switch to the Old PDF editor and set "New PDF Editor" to "No" in your form settings to customize the old pdf layout. However, I can not guarantee that your new PDF layout will not change because you can only generate a one PDF report on each form. So if you switch to old, possibly it will change the new PDF layout.

    If you want to proceed, please follow this guide:
    1.) Go to My form SETTINGS > Show more options> New PDF Editor = No.

    2.) Then, go to PDF editor, it will show OLD PDF layout.
